3. Direct metaphor – comparisons between unlike things without using like, as, than or resembles. Ex: I was a lonely cloud
4. Implied metaphor – comparisons between unlike things without using like, as, than or resembles. Comparisons are not so obvious but what it is comparing to is implied. She barked orders at me, implies that she was talking harsh and maybe even rude.
5. Personification – when we attribute human qualities to a nonhuman thing or to an abstract idea.
